Where to stay

Stay by the morning you want.

Grand Canyon lodging is less about luxury labels and more about how much dawn, dusk, and driving you want in the same day.

Inside the park

Sunrise, sunset, and rim walks are easiest from park lodging. Book early and expect older buildings, higher prices, or limited inventory.

Tusayan

The close-in hotel zone just south of the entrance works well when inside-park rooms are gone or too expensive.

Williams and Flagstaff

Better for Route 66, train, or broader northern Arizona road trips than for effortless first-light canyon mornings.

North Rim season

Wonderful, quieter, and much more seasonal. Treat it as a separate trip unless your route is already built around northern Arizona and southern Utah.
